Yes, and I understand the receiver crystals have to be the right type for the receiver, either dual conversion or single conversion, but the receiver has to be the right type to match the transmitter as well. Hitec says Flash transmitters require dual conversion PPM receivers. I've sent emails to Futaba & Hobbico to try to find out the specs on the rx-no replies yet.
